



IMPLEMENTATION OF AN FSK MODEM USING THE TMS320C17 (CONTAINS SCANNED TEXT)This report presents a complete hardware design for a splitband modem, and the software to implement a V.21/Bell 103 300-bps modem, using a TMS320C17 DSP.
- The first section reviews basic modem concepts and definitions and introduces frequency shift keying (FSK) data modulation.
- The second section describes the major functional blocks of the FSK modem system.
- Host Interface
- Modem Controller
- Digital Signal Processor
- Analog Front End
- The third section discusses DSP software implementation of the V.21/Bell 103 300-bps modem, using a TMS320C17 DSP.
- The fourth section reviews some issues involved with incorporating additional code into DSP software provided in Appendix B.
- The fifth section summarizes conclusions.
- Appendix A is a derivation of the filter coefficient value required for the sample fraction time delay.
- Appendix B is the source code listing for the TMS320C17 modem implementation. The report also includes flow chart and tabular frequency and phase step data.
